Output 981bbd160b7c78346e8e0531e7f1dd7a9c8576bae7835e072e4a25f85b2ac992:32

value
77884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4769cc8190a1d184e2fefda703025e6be2cf208a OP_EQUAL
address
38CceCNNDSFnmEJ5PWGyPD77FTDc3aDUPJ
transaction
981bbd160b7c78346e8e0531e7f1dd7a9c8576bae7835e072e4a25f85b2ac992
confirmations
185857
spent
true